What will the weather in Chulmleigh be like during my trip?
July and August are typically the warmest months in Chulmleigh when the average temp is 59°F. January and February are the coldest months when the average temperature is 42°F. November and December are the months with the most rain.

Best time to go to Chulmleigh

Chulmleigh experiences its lowest average temperature in January, at 41.2°F (5.1°C), while July is the hottest month, with an average temperature of 60.3°F (15.7°C). November is typically the wettest month. If you’re looking to soak up the lively atmosphere in Chulmleigh, April, July, and September are the peak months to visit, bustling with fellow travelers. During this peak period, the weather is mostly cloudy, accompanied by light rainfall. However, if you prefer a more relaxed experience, October to December are perfect for a quieter getaway, marked by light rainfall and mostly cloudy conditions.
